ACS Actividades de ConstrucciĂłn y Servicios SA, often referred to simply as ACS, is a global behemoth in the world of infrastructure and construction services. Founded in Spain, this company has built an expansive empire that spans continents, engaging in numerous building and civil engineering projects. At its core, ACS operates through a diversified portfolio, with a significant emphasis on infrastructure development. The company expertly mixes traditional construction with specialized services in engineering and industrial operations, ensuring a steady stream of projects and contracts across the globe. With a methodical and strategic approach, it has positioned itself to capture both large-scale public works projects such as highways, bridges, and airports, as well as private sector contracts in energy and telecommunications. This diversity not only strengthens its revenue streams but also provides a buffer against the cyclicity of the construction industry. The revenue model of ACS is multi-layered and sophisticated, leveraging its subsidiaries and strategic joint ventures. Concessions, where ACS invests in the construction and then operation of infrastructure, provide a dependable long-term cash flow. Beyond construction, ACS has embraced the energy sector through interests in renewable energy projects, recognizing the global pivot towards sustainable solutions. This foresight into emerging trends allows ACS to tap into markets with lucrative growth potential. Furthermore, its industrial services arm provides a broad array of services, from energy transmission to facility management, adding another dimension to its earning capabilities. This comprehensive approach, combining construction prowess with strategic ventures and services, underlines ACS's ability to generate substantial revenues while navigating the complexities of the modern global market.

What is Insider Trading?
Insider trading refers to the buying or selling of a company’s stock by individuals with access to non-public, material information about the company.
While legal insider trading occurs when insiders follow disclosure rules, illegal insider trading involves trading based on confidential information and is prohibited by law.
Why is Insider Trading Important?
It isn't a coincidence that corporate executives seem to always buy at the right times. After all, they have access to every bit of company information you could ever want.
However, the fact that company executives have unique insights doesn't mean that individual investors are always left in the dark. Insider trading data is out there for all who want to use it.

Insiders might sell their shares for any number of reasons, but they buy them for only one: they think the price will rise.
